let form_data = new FormData()
for (const element of files) // files是input的类型为file或者拖拽事件产生的files
form_data.append('photo[]', element)
axios({
url: 'http://hostname/api/test',
method: 'post',
data: form_data
}).then(res => {
console.log(res)
})
axios使用formdata并上传文件数组
©著作权归作者所有,转载或内容合作请联系作者
- 文/潘晓璐 我一进店门,熙熙楼的掌柜王于贵愁眉苦脸地迎上来,“玉大人,你说我怎么就摊上这事。” “怎么了?”我有些...
- 文/花漫 我一把揭开白布。 她就那样静静地躺着,像睡着了一般。 火红的嫁衣衬着肌肤如雪。 梳的纹丝不乱的头发上,一...
- 文/苍兰香墨 我猛地睁开眼,长吁一口气:“原来是场噩梦啊……” “哼!你这毒妇竟也来了?” 一声冷哼从身侧响起,我...
推荐阅读更多精彩内容
- 以前做的图片上传都是传到服务器或者阿里云oss等第三方的存储里;今天遇到一个对方写的接口,要使用form表单提交的...
- 最近在使用Upload组件时遇到个问题,官方文档中竟然没有对于文件数量的处理,这让我需要校验上传数量时,无从下手。...
- 出现的问题:当把表单填写的内容直接append到formData中传递给后端输出时是[object Object]...
- 概述 首先要声明一点,本文讲的是使用node上传文件到远程服务器的,比如说我们可以使用node上传图片到CDN。如...